Subject: WaveTrace preview cut-over — summary

Team, the cut-over of the waveform preview service from the old Pelham cluster to the new Arbor pool completed last night without data loss. All render queues drained cleanly, and cache hit rates recovered within an hour. New joiners should use the Arbor settings from now on. For your local setup, the current production configuration is listed below.

config for yahof-tajop:
zorath:
  pin: 7493
  metrics_host: metrics.zorath.tolvaqsys.internal
  tenant: praiel
  seal: seal_fd9cd4f1

Handover: StormRelay fan-out — from Priya to Dalen. The weather-alert fan-out now shards by county code, and the retry queue drains within 90 seconds under the worst load we tested. Watch the dead-letter topic during the first two release cycles; anything above 50 messages per hour means the upstream Vantacast feed is lagging. All tuning knobs are centralized, nothing is hardcoded anymore. The current production settings are listed below.

service settings:
[praax]
port = 8000
region = lower-3
host = praax.crelvohq.corp
team = framir
timeout_ms = 1500
retries = 3

## Changed defaults

Heads up: the Ledgerline tax-rate lookup cache now defaults to a 15-minute TTL instead of 24 hours. Turns out rates in the Veldt County sandbox were going stale mid-demo, which was embarrassing. Eviction is now LRU rather than FIFO, and the cache warms on boot. If you're reviewing, check that nothing hardcodes the old TTL. The new defaults land as follows.

deployment values, bajop-taweg:
holwyn:
  log_level: debug
  metrics_host: metrics.holwyn.zemvarsys.internal
  pool_size: 32

## Build Provenance & Wiki Roles

Quick refresher for release managers: edit rights on the Provenance pages in the Tumblebrook wiki are restricted to the Release role, so contributors can't retroactively alter published build records. Viewer access stays open to everyone on the Copperfield team. When you cut a release, create the provenance page first, then lock it. Each locked page must record the build token shown below.

trace token, bagag-kawep: htk6_d2d45a